First off the rank is the SainSmart Genmitsu CNC Router Machine 3018-PROVer. Known for its excellent precision,this machine features an upgraded design with an all-aluminum body and a sturdy offline controller that eliminates the need for a computer connection. Its spindle utilizes a quick-release clip for convenient manual positioning,making the Genmitsu 3018-PROVer a top choice for beginners and professionals alike.

Next up is the Genmitsu CNC 3018-PRO Router Kit. This DIY-friendly model performs admirably for its price range and is perfect for engraving all kinds of plastics,soft aluminum,woods,acrylics,PVCs,and PCBs. Its ease of assembly and customer support from Genmitsu round out a high-quality CNC machine under $1000.

The third product making waves in the CNC world is the MYSWEETY DIY CNC Router Kits 1610 GRBL. The appeal lays in the machine's broad compatibility with various systems like Windows XP,Windows 7,Windows 8,Windows 10,and Linux. Its impressive GRBL control software facilitates easy control over motion and run-time adjustment of operational settings.

Also worth considering is the Next Wave Automation's CNC Shark SD4. While stretching our budget slightly,it offers enhanced carving capabilities compared to our previous picks. If higher precision and more intricate engraving are your goals,this might be your ideal high-impact CNC option.
